Stas Boukarev | 9 Dec 11:09 2010

[Patch]: CMUCL and Allegro 8.2 fixes

The default value of error-p optional parameter for
excl:named-readtable was changed to T in Allegro 8.2, which causes
errors whenever find-readtable is called on non existent readtable.

CMUCL has an issue with ordering of loop initializations in the loop of
define-api macro. And the spec is quite confusing on how it really should behave.
The workaround is to use (progn x (loop ...)) instead of (loop initially x ...)

Attachment (named-readtables.diff): text/x-patch, 2370 bytes


With Best Regards, Stas.
editor-hints-devel mailing list
editor-hints-devel <at>